Output 5e89e6b93fd9af2e612756e58209a40d7f02854ca33a1bb6c08660eddb92a079:15

value
11225350
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 383c6e60b14dadc61f0f250b35a2ae01032c1984 OP_EQUALVERIFY OP_CHECKSIG
address
168MEaFdFzvzCsC9tYKP6V2RTcBARkhP93
transaction
5e89e6b93fd9af2e612756e58209a40d7f02854ca33a1bb6c08660eddb92a079
spent
true